Home
last modified time | relevance | path

Searched refs:hlist_nulls_node (Results 1 – 18 of 18) sorted by relevance

/Linux-v5.4/include/linux/
Dlist_nulls.h22 struct hlist_nulls_node *first;
25 struct hlist_nulls_node { struct
26 struct hlist_nulls_node *next, **pprev; argument
30 ((ptr)->first = (struct hlist_nulls_node *) NULLS_MARKER(nulls))
43 static inline int is_a_nulls(const struct hlist_nulls_node *ptr) in is_a_nulls()
54 static inline unsigned long get_nulls_value(const struct hlist_nulls_node *ptr) in get_nulls_value()
59 static inline int hlist_nulls_unhashed(const struct hlist_nulls_node *h) in hlist_nulls_unhashed()
69 static inline void hlist_nulls_add_head(struct hlist_nulls_node *n, in hlist_nulls_add_head()
72 struct hlist_nulls_node *first = h->first; in hlist_nulls_add_head()
81 static inline void __hlist_nulls_del(struct hlist_nulls_node *n) in __hlist_nulls_del()
[all …]
Drculist_nulls.h33 static inline void hlist_nulls_del_init_rcu(struct hlist_nulls_node *n) in hlist_nulls_del_init_rcu()
42 (*((struct hlist_nulls_node __rcu __force **)&(head)->first))
45 (*((struct hlist_nulls_node __rcu __force **)&(node)->next))
66 static inline void hlist_nulls_del_rcu(struct hlist_nulls_node *n) in hlist_nulls_del_rcu()
91 static inline void hlist_nulls_add_head_rcu(struct hlist_nulls_node *n, in hlist_nulls_add_head_rcu()
94 struct hlist_nulls_node *first = h->first; in hlist_nulls_add_head_rcu()
/Linux-v5.4/net/llc/
Dllc_proc.c44 struct hlist_nulls_node *node; in llc_get_sk_idx()
69 struct hlist_nulls_node *node; in laddr_hash_next()
Dllc_conn.c482 struct hlist_nulls_node *node; in __llc_lookup_established()
541 struct hlist_nulls_node *node; in __llc_lookup_listener()
Dllc_sap.c316 struct hlist_nulls_node *node; in llc_lookup_dgram()
/Linux-v5.4/net/netfilter/
Dnf_conntrack_standalone.c105 static struct hlist_nulls_node *ct_get_first(struct seq_file *seq) in ct_get_first()
108 struct hlist_nulls_node *n; in ct_get_first()
121 static struct hlist_nulls_node *ct_get_next(struct seq_file *seq, in ct_get_next()
122 struct hlist_nulls_node *head) in ct_get_next()
138 static struct hlist_nulls_node *ct_get_idx(struct seq_file *seq, loff_t pos) in ct_get_idx()
140 struct hlist_nulls_node *head = ct_get_first(seq); in ct_get_idx()
Dnf_conntrack_core.c735 struct hlist_nulls_node *n; in ____nf_conntrack_find()
825 struct hlist_nulls_node *n; in nf_conntrack_hash_check_insert()
936 struct hlist_nulls_node *n; in __nf_conntrack_confirm()
1059 struct hlist_nulls_node *n; in nf_conntrack_tuple_taken()
1122 struct hlist_nulls_node *n; in early_drop_list()
1240 struct hlist_nulls_node *n; in gc_worker()
1996 struct hlist_nulls_node *n; in get_next_corpse()
2073 struct hlist_nulls_node *n; in __nf_ct_unconfirmed_destroy()
Dnf_conntrack_ecache.c44 struct hlist_nulls_node *n; in ecache_work_evict_list()
Dnf_conntrack_netlink.c909 struct hlist_nulls_node *n; in ctnetlink_dump_table()
1400 struct hlist_nulls_node *n; in ctnetlink_dump_list()
/Linux-v5.4/net/ipv6/
Dinet6_hashtables.c58 const struct hlist_nulls_node *node; in __inet6_lookup_established()
217 const struct hlist_nulls_node *node; in __inet6_check_established()
/Linux-v5.4/kernel/bpf/
Dhashtab.c43 struct hlist_nulls_node hash_node;
424 struct hlist_nulls_node *n; in lookup_elem_raw()
442 struct hlist_nulls_node *n; in lookup_nulls_elem_raw()
575 struct hlist_nulls_node *n; in htab_lru_map_delete_node()
1178 struct hlist_nulls_node *n; in delete_all_elements()
1394 struct hlist_nulls_node *n; in fd_htab_map_free()
/Linux-v5.4/include/net/netfilter/
Dnf_conntrack_tuple.h120 struct hlist_nulls_node hnnode;
/Linux-v5.4/net/ipv4/
Dinet_timewait_sock.c261 struct hlist_nulls_node *node; in inet_twsk_purge()
Dping.c79 struct hlist_nulls_node *node; in ping_get_port()
174 struct hlist_nulls_node *hnode; in ping_lookup()
1019 struct hlist_nulls_node *node; in ping_get_first()
Dinet_hashtables.c355 const struct hlist_nulls_node *node; in __inet_lookup_established()
413 const struct hlist_nulls_node *node; in __inet_check_established()
Dinet_diag.c965 struct hlist_nulls_node *node; in inet_diag_dump_icsk()
Dtcp_ipv4.c2216 struct hlist_nulls_node *node; in established_get_first()
2242 struct hlist_nulls_node *node; in established_get_next()
/Linux-v5.4/include/net/
Dsock.h211 struct hlist_nulls_node skc_nulls_node;
620 static inline void sk_nulls_node_init(struct hlist_nulls_node *node) in sk_nulls_node_init()